EXECUTIVE ORDER No. 478 December 19, 2005

PLACING THE BASES CONVERSION AND DEVELOPMENT AUTHORITY, ITS SUBSIDIARIES AND ATTACHED AGENCIES, UNDER THE POLICY SUPERVISION OF THE DEPARTMENT OF TRADE AND INDUSTRY


WHEREAS, the Department of Trade and Industry (DTI) is the primary coordinative, promotive, facilitative, and regulatory arm of the Executive Branch of government in the area of trade, industry and investment;


WHEREAS, the Government declared as a policy, in Republic Act (RA) No. 7227, otherwise known as the Bases Conversion and Development Act of 1992, to accelerate the sound and balanced conversion into alternative productive uses of the Clark and Subic military reservations and their extension (John Hay Station, Wallace Air Station, O'Donnell Transmitter Station, San Miguel Naval Communications Station and Capas Relay Station), to raise funds by the sale of portions of Metro Manila military camps, and to apply said funds as provided herein for the development and conversion to productive civilian use of the lands covered under the 1947 Military Bases Agreement between the Philippines and the United States of America, as amended;


WHEREAS, the Bases Conversion and Development Authority (BCDA) was created under Republic Act (RA) No. 7227, and Section 17 thereof placed it under the direct control and supervision of the Office of the President (OP) for purposes of policy direction and coordination;


WHEREAS, Section 13(a) of RA 7227 created the Subic Bay Metropolitan Authority (SBMA) as an operating and implementing arm of the BCDA;


WHEREAS, in order to facilitate the coordination of policies and programs between the DTI and BCDA to effect the progress of trade, industry, and investments, it is necessary to place BCDA and all its subsidiaries and attached agencies including the SBMA under the policy supervision of the DTI;


WHEREAS, Section 20, Chapter 7, Title I, Book III of Administrative Code of 1987 grants the President residual powers to reorganize the Executive Branch of government.


NOW, THEREFORE, I, GLORIA MACAPAGAL-ARROYO, President of the Republic of the Philippines, by virtue of the powers vested in me by law, do hereby order:


Section 1. The Bases Conversion and Development Authority (BCDA) and all its subsidiaries and attached agencies including the Subic Bay Metropolitan Authority (SBMA) are hereby placed under the policy supervision of the Department of Trade and Industry (DTI).


Section 2. The Secretary of DTI shall recommend to the President nominees for the position of Chairman, President and Members of the Board of BCDA and SBMA.


Section 3. All orders, issuances, rules and regulations or parts thereof inconsistent with this Executive Order are hereby repealed and modified accordingly.


Section 4. This Executive Order shall take effect immediately upon publication in a newspaper of general circulation.


DONE in the City of Manila, this 19th day of December in the year of Our Lord, Two Thousand Five.


(Sgd.) GLORIA MACAPAGAL-ARROYO


By the President:


(Sgd.) EDUARDO R. ERMITA

Executive Secretary
